  • COMMITTED TO STEPS

    As the summer holidays come to an end, we will once again be holding dance and movement workshops (with final performance) for children undergoing rehabilitation at URI Soča, as part of the project Committed to Steps.  The Ljubljana Festival has been involved in the project alongside Zavarovalnica Sava and URI Soča for a number of years. In 2023 we broadened our cooperation and invited children from the modern dance programme at the Ljubljana Conservatoire of Music and Ballet to take part in the project.
